4 of my 5 chickens have disappeared. 2 Lavender Orpingtons and 2 Rhode Island Reds.
I found some white outer feathers near the coop and a lot of the fluffy inner feathers scattered across the yard.
I have only seen around 3 feathers in one spot that were brown.
Has anyone had a similar situation or is it more likely that the chickens have been eaten.

without knowing your situation, coop, where live, type predators in your area just a guess. The predators will probably come back for more.
Get game camera will help identify what predator it is. Need to predator proof your coop sounds like.
 
A fox will grab and run with Chickens or Ducks and come back until he can get almost all of them. You need to know your predators in your area so you will know what you are up against and secure them better if you don't want something to get them. I am so sorry that you lost so many. Predators are so hard on our flocks and sometimes can take them all in a matter of no time at all.
